Interior Demolition &
Hazardous Materials Abatement
Federal Reserve Board
Location
2051 Constitution Ave NW and 1951 Constitution Ave NW, Washington, DC
Project Description
- We were required to build protective barriers in various locations throughout the buildings to protect the historical value of certain interior areas. Sandow was also required to provide lead recycling services for both buildings.
- We also provided extensive interior demolition services, including walls, flooring, ceilings, escalators, elevators, and mechanical systems, as well as hazardous material abatement for asbestos PCBs, contaminated oil, and mercury-containing light tubes for both buildings named above.
SanDow’s Role
Provided Project Management, Supervisors, and work crews to the Federal Reserve Board, working in both buildings
Dollar Value of Contract/Final Construction Cost
$4,038,475
Performance Timeliness
March 2022 – August 2022
